Key Responsibilities:
  • Conduct physical exams and diagnostic tests on animals to assess their health.
  • Diagnose and treat various illnesses and injuries in pets.
  • Perform a variety of surgeries including spays/castrations growth removals and more.
  • Provide preventative care including vaccinations and parasite control.
  • Prescribe medications and develop treatment plans.
  • Educate and communicate with clients about pet health and wellness.
